I considered an anti-roll bar, but I decided it wasn't necessary. Once I went to a 165 tire up front for the track, it didn't have any problems staying straight. I've never sprayed it with the skinnes up front, but there is only about a 9 mph difference (Damn NOS solenoids). I did put a set of airbags in the rear springs to help with the launch. It's a cheap fix that works real well. When I ran an 11.5 six years ago, I did it with big tires up front, so I ended up having to let out just before the traps. I was under the impression that an anti-roll bar fixed all these problems, but skinnier tires, and airbags did the trick. Going to an anti-roll bar really cuts into the cars driveability.
